1 UNDER CONTRACT, 11 STILL AVAILABLE. Welcome to Sumner Gardens Townhomes, 12 sustainably-built new construction townhomes located adjacent to Sumner Community Garden in the Cully neighborhood of Northeast Portland. Each townhome features 2 bedrooms, one and a half bathrooms with high-end, mid-century inspired finishes with quartz countertops, tile backsplash, and stainless-steel appliances included in each purchase. Enjoy the spaciousness of outdoor living with over 20-foot-long private fenced backyards, providing ample space for outdoor entertaining, gardening, or soaking up the sun in your private oasis. Built to Earth Advantage Platinum specifications for maximum energy efficiency and sustainable design. Offered at $385,000 each for buyers who can qualify for the specifications of Portland's SDC waiver program (income verification of earning less than $137,280 per year) and $415,000 for buyers who cannot qualify based on income.

"Driving Wise, it takes around 20 minutes tops to get most anywhere in East Portland, Downtown Portland, or South Vancouver (outside of rush hour traffic at least). Alternatively, there are many bus routes going in each direction as well, starting from the early hours of the morning to late at night (after 12am). I commuted by bus for 3 years from this neighborhood, and I have always been really pleased with the variety of the routes and the frequency of their pick-ups."
